Despite 22 points from redshirt freshman Jahii Carson, the Arizona State men's basketball team fell to No. 7 Arizona 71-54. The Sun Devils shot just 39.1 percent from the floor and committed 17 turnovers in the game. (Photos by Molly J. Smith)

The ASU Volleyball Team took on the UA Wildcats on Friday night in the 2012 Territorial Cup at Wells Fargo Arena. ASU defeated the wildcats in four sets with a final score of 3-1.
